An excellent product to mix with darker foundations. It completely neutralizes yellow undertones and creates a bright, rosy complexion. It's too light to use on its own. I recommend using it as a brightening moisturizer or highlighter instead. - gu*********Oily SkinAcne SkinEnlarged PoresRednessRecommendedJan 17, 2025

First off, the color is beautiful. I've tried many light base products, but they always felt dark. This one is pleasantly bright. If you're looking for a pink-based, noticeably brightening moisturizer, this might be worth trying. The powder particles are fine, and the texture feels lightweight, making it easy to apply thinly. I'm not sure about the coverage as I don't usually focus on that, but it doesn't seem particularly great. The light color might contribute to this. It also feels a bit drying. I recommend mixing it with other foundations to adjust the complexion, or using it as a highlight color if you have fair skin.
